            <title>Forecasting the Future of Stroke in the United States</title>
            <link>http://networking.americanheart.org/blogs/6/701</link>
            <description><![CDATA[
	
		
			
				
					
			
			
				
					
						The burden of Stroke is projected to double for each decade over the age of 55 years.
					
						Between 2012 and 2030 total direct annual stroke-related medical costs are expected to rise from $71.55 billion to $183.13 billion.
					
						This paper outlines the importance of implementing highly effective preventive, acute care and rehabilitative services providing both medical and societal benefits.

	Cardiovascular Health: The Importance of Measuring Patient-Reported Health Status


	
		
			
				
					
			
			
				
					
						Helping people live better longer is a key health care goal.
					
						Patient-reported health status predicts other health outcomes, informs clinical decisions, helps to target resources, and improves surveillance of the disease burden.
					
						Patient-reported health status is a key measure of cardiovascular health outcome.
